Andrew S. Murr is a Republican member of the Texas House of Representatives, representing District 53. He was first elected to the chamber in 2006. Murr currently serves as the chair of the House Committee on Culture, Recreation & Tourism. He also sits on the House Committee on Energy Resources and the House Committee on Land and Resource Management. Previously, he served on the Sunset Advisory Commission and was chair of the House Committee on Defense & Veterans' Affairs. Outside the legislature, Murr has worked as a rancher.
